Full Recipe:

Ingredients:

  • 2 cups of dates (500g)
  • 1 tbsp of butter (20g)
  • 1 cup of chopped mixed nuts (150g) (you can use whatever you have or like)
  • A pinch of salt
  • A pinch of cinnamon
  • Some sesame seeds

Directions:

  1. Prepare the Dates:
    • Remove the pits from 2 cups of dates (500g).
  2. Cook the Dates:
    • In a pan over low heat, melt 1 tbsp of butter (20g).
    • Add the pitted dates and stir for 1 minute until the dates are tender and form a smooth dough.
  3. Add Nuts and Spices:
    • Add 1 cup of chopped mixed nuts (150g) to the date mixture. Stir well.
    • Add a pinch of salt and a pinch of cinnamon. Mix thoroughly.
  4. Cool the Mixture:
    • Let the mixture cool for 10-15 minutes.
  5. Shape the Dessert:
    • Lightly grease your hands with vegetable oil to prevent sticking.
    • Shape the date mixture into small balls or any desired shape.
    • Roll the shaped dessert in sesame seeds to coat them evenly.
  6. Freeze:
    • Place the shaped dessert pieces on a tray and leave them in the freezer for 2 hours.
  7. Serve:
    • After 2 hours, the dessert is ready to enjoy.

Prep Time: 10 minutes | Cooking Time: 5 minutes | Total Time: 15 minutes

Kcal: 120 kcal | Servings: 20 servings

Customization Options

Feel free to customize this recipe to suit your taste. You can use different types of nuts like almonds, walnuts, or pistachios. If you prefer a different coating, try rolling the balls in shredded coconut or cocoa powder instead of sesame seeds. You can also add dried fruits like cranberries or apricots for an extra burst of flavor.
